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
583 400648 038 8480 98770
78159 4801604616 3954416301
78159 4801604616 3954416301
351 8080431876 14995947
All about undefined
Interested in learning more?
78159 4801604616 3954416301
351 8080431876 14995947
See more
00578248 94657031 25
408155452 07048640 7173
See more
25964419 7529086
977893830 37 87 45537 909
See more